School Overview
Pittsburgh Milliones 6–12, often referred to as the University Preparatory School (U Prep), is a secondary school located in the Hill District of Pittsburgh, Pennsylvania. As part of the Pittsburgh Public Schools district, the institution is uniquely positioned as a partnership school between the school district and the University of Pittsburgh. This collaboration is designed to provide students with a rigorous, college-preparatory curriculum that leverages university resources to better prepare graduates for post-secondary success.

The school is housed in a historic building that has served various educational roles in the community for decades, reflecting the rich cultural heritage of the Hill District. Academically, the school emphasizes a focus on academic achievement and personal growth, aiming to provide a supportive environment that addresses both the educational and social-emotional needs of students in grades 6 through 12. By integrating middle and high school levels, the school seeks to provide a seamless transition for students, fostering a consistent learning community that prepares them for college and career opportunities.
